It depends...

BB playbook has some advantages too

1. Portable size (7 inches) easy to carry around.
2.Blackberry bridge (Since you have a blackberry phone you can use your data plan to browse, you can even use your phone as a remote control for Playbook)
3. great resolution (It has the same resolution as Ipad 2 (Not the new retina display one)..considering playbook is 7 inches and ipad is 9.7 inches, the screen looks more crisp
4. Superior multi tasking (Ipad 2 doesn't even come close).
5. a 5 mega pixel camera back side and a 3 mega pixel front facing camera compared to vga cameras on ipad2 (Playbook can record 1080p videos with both cameras)
6.Flash support (IPad doesnt have flash support)
7.Stereo speakers compared to mono on ipad 2
8.Cheaper price (13,500 compared to 22k)
9.HDMI out.

I might have missed some of them...

the only negative thing (but a big one) about playbook is its limited number of apps

Refer crackberry.com and imore.com for more details.
